Organizers of a project to memorialize Pittsburgh's native son Gene Kelly haven't had much to sing about in more than a year
The Gene Kelly Statue Project hasn't heard from Patricia Ward Kelly, who lives in Los Angeles, in more than a year, said Aviva Radbord, co-founder of the project
"We're prepared to continue our work, but we have heard rumors that she has decided to do something on her own," Radbord said
